Instructions on how and where to submit your claim in Cerdeño
Before taking legal action, you must follow these steps to ensure your claim is valid:
- Request the "Hoja de Reclamaciones": Every workshop in Cerdeño is legally required to provide official complaint forms (Hojas de Reclamaciones). If they refuse, call the Local Police (Policía Local) to report the refusal.
- Complete the template: Fill out the template below with your personal details and the specific issues encountered.
- Submit to the OMIC: Once the workshop receives your complaint, if they do not provide a satisfactory response within 10 days, take your copy to the Oficina Municipal de Información al Consumidor (OMIC) in Cerdeño.
- Certified Mail: If you are not submitting it in person, send the document via Burofax with acknowledgment of receipt and certification of content to the workshop's business address.

Additional documentation required
To strengthen your case, you must attach the following documents to your submission:
- A copy of the original work order (Orden de Reparación) signed by the workshop.
- A copy of the final invoice (Factura) detailing the parts and labor charged.
- Photographic or video evidence of the damages, if visible.
- A second opinion report from another independent mechanic, if available, confirming the poor quality of the initial repair.
Expert Tip: Always keep the original documents and only provide photocopies to the workshop. If the workshop is a member of an automotive association in Asturias, you may also contact the Junta Arbitral de Consumo, which offers a free and binding mediation process that avoids the high costs and delays of the civil court system.
